.SYNOPSIS...Skies will remain mostly sunny through the weekend as
upper ridging builds into the area. This will bring quiet and dry
conditions through the end of the next week. Winds will be
occasionally breezy during the afternoons.

.SHORT TERM...Today through Sunday. It is a very quiet night
across northern and central Nevada this morning. Mid and high
clouds can be seen in central Nevada while the rest of the
forecast area is under mainly clear skies. For today, upper level
low pressure will continue its eastward slide across
Arizona and across the four corners area. Upper level ridging will
be in control of the weather through the short term for the area.
Highs will generally be in the 70s in the afternoon with overnight
lows in the 30s and 40s. Skies will be mostly sunny and the
weather will be dry with occasional gusts in the 20 mph range in
the short term.

.LONG TERM...Monday through next Friday

Look for more fair weather throughout the week as an upper level
ridge begins to move and strengthen over the western U.S. as the
off-cut-low heads further east leaving more stable atmosphere and
sunshine. High temperatures start off cool in the 70s across the
region on Monday with a slight warming trend over Tuesday and
Wednesday, making highs reach back into the upper 70s and 80s,
followed by a slight cooling trend for the rest of the week,
keeping temperatures in the 70s and low 80s. Overnight lows will
see slight changes in temperatures as well but stay in the 40s to
low 50s throughout the week. Winds Monday expected to be breezy
from the northwest at 15-20 mph over northeastern Elko County,
light everywhere else. Winds for the rest of the week will be
light at 10 mph or lower.

.AVIATION...VFR condtions expected at all terminals over the next
24 hour period. HZ conditions over KELY could lower to MVFR.
Elevated winds for all terminals up to 10 kts with gusty winds up
to 18-20 kts for KTPH and KWMC.

.FIRE WEATHER...Upper level ridging will bring quiet weather
conditions across the fire district through the weekend and into
next week. Temperatures will be seasonable with afternoon gusts in
the 20s mph range. Minimum relative humidity values will be at or
above the 10 to 20 percent range.
